448. To ask the Minister for Health the status of an application to his Department's national lottery fund 2015 in respect of a centre (details supplied) in County Mayo; when a decision will be made;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[26151/15]

Photo of Leo VaradkarLeo Varadkar (Dublin West,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context | Oireachtas source

As the Deputy will be aware, my Department administers a National Lottery Discretionary Fund from which once-off grants are paid to community and voluntary organisations providing a range of health related services. Funding in 2015 amounts to €3.286m.

My Department has received a large number of applications under the National Lottery Discretionary Fund which are currently being processed. However, we have not received an application from the organisation in question. As the HSE also administers grants under the National Lottery, the organisation in question may have applied to the HSE. Therefore, it has been requested that the HSE reply directly to you.

If you have not received a reply from the HSE within 15 working days please contact my Private Office who will follow up.
